Wake up to the sun rising over the bay and fall asleep to the sound of the waves. Let the Royal Duchy work its magic on you. With its breathtaking position by the sea and 4 silver star facilities, you’ll soon fall in love with the Royal Duchy Hotel.

In this exquisite setting, you feel a million miles away from the hustle and bustle, yet it’s only a short stroll to Falmouth town centre and golden beaches. The Royal Duchy was one of the first hotels set up in Falmouth over a hundred years ago.

Today, it has a reputation as one of the top luxury hotels in Cornwall. In fact, in 2018 we became the only hotel in the area to be given the award of 4 silver stars.

Right by the sea, there are all the facilities you could want, including a heated indoor pool, spa treatments and a superb restaurant serving AA Rosette winning cuisine including day caught local seafood.

Welcoming visitors to Cornwall for generations
The Royal Duchy was one of the very first hotels to be built in Falmouth when it was established in July 1893.

With its seafront position, it was popular with wealthy Victorian and Edwardian tourists, who travelled down from London on the new Cornwall Railway. For a while, the hotel was named the Hydro Hotel and it promoted the therapeutic health benefits of sea bathing.

During the Second World War, American soldiers were stationed at the hotel and anti-aircraft guns were set up in the grounds. You can still see the base of the guns near the sun terrace.

The Victorian grandfather clock in the cocktail bar has been ticking away at the hotel for more than a century. In fact, when Brend Hotels bought the hotel in 1977, the purchase was made only on condition that the grandfather clock stayed exactly where it was.

St Mawes Castle
Spend the day exploring St Mawes Castle, one of the best-preserved of Henry VIII’s coastal artillery fortresses, and the most elaborately decorated.

Part of a chain of forts built between 1539 and 1545 to counter an invasion threat from Catholic France and Spain, St Mawes would have guarded the important anchorage of Carrick Roads alongside Pendennis Castle.

Water Sports
Praa Sands, between Helston and Penzance, and Kennack Sands on the Lizard peninsula both offer some good beach breakers for surfers, while the challenging conditions at Porthleven, near Penzance, put it on every experienced surfer’s must-see list.

The Falmouth area has great conditions for water sports, including sailings, kayaking and surfing. Big Blue Watersports on the Lizard offer lessons in windsurfing and kayaking for all age groups and abilities.
